#2352b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2352bb is composed of 13.7% red, 32.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.3%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 221.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 43.5%. #2352bb color hex could be obtained by blending #46a4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2352bb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2352bb has RGB values of R:35, G:82,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 2314939.

Shades and Tints of #2352b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2352b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676c77 is the less saturated color, while #0145dd is the most saturated one.
